Air Mauritius (MK, Mauritius) has commissioned Kroll, the global financial and risk advisory firm, to independently investigate three key fleet-related transactions between 2020 and 2021, focusing on decisions made during the airline’s voluntary administration period. Independently, the airline’s board has initiated an investigation into negligence that resulted in a severely damaged engine that caused significant financial losses.
